[Qemu-devel] [PATCH v3 0/5] coroutine-lock: polymorphic CoQueue

2018-01-25 Thread Paolo Bonzini
There are cases in which a queued coroutine must be restarted from non-coroutine context (with qemu_co_enter_next). In this cases, qemu_co_enter_next also needs to be thread-safe, but it cannot use a CoMutex and so cannot qemu_co_queue_wait. This happens in curl (which right now is rolling its ow
